Verlander Pitchers ODU Over Oklahoma State, 2-1

March 16, 2003

DURHAM, NC - Sophomore pre-season All-American Justin Verlander (Goochland,VA.) pitched a complete game five hitter to lead the Monarchs over Oklahoma State, 2-1in the N.C. State Baseball Tournament. The victory ended ODU's seven-game road losing streak.

ODU scored all the runs it would need in the first inning. Evan Chipman (Raleigh, NC.)led off with a double, then scored on Allen Strick's single. Strick went to second on a wildpitch and then went to third on on Brandon Le Noir's single. Pedro Pena's grounder forced outLe Noir, but Pena beat the return throw to first, scoring Strick.

The Cowboys scored their only run in the fourth. With two outs, Jason Jaramillosingled and advanced to second on a wild pitch. He then scored on Mario Matulich's single.OSU mounted one last threat in the sixth with runners on second and third with one out,Verlander got a pop out and a strikeout to end the inning.

Chipman, Sollenberger and Le Noir each had two hits for the Monarchs, while Verlanderfanned nine and walked only two to improve his record to 3-3 and his ERA is at 2.60. ODUtravels to #10 Richmond on Thursday before returning home for the first time since March 4to play a three-game series against Brown March 21-23.
